Output 172ce19b05f713edbc24f7c1241995a8608db943d8ebcf4cf67ddd15975ec084:1

value
5306978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2587b23e70774fcaddfd5757aec3a826ce59ddd OP_EQUAL
address
3Hx2CTYEhbCqKydFrNHgdmXxyW4aeRGHhs
transaction
172ce19b05f713edbc24f7c1241995a8608db943d8ebcf4cf67ddd15975ec084
confirmations
116982
spent
true